The following task shows the steps required for enabling BGP on a CE device and assigning a PE device as a BGP neighbor. For an example of a full configuration required to exchange routes in an external BGP (EBGP) network, see the EBGP for route exchange task. 
	 
 
	 -  
		  On a CE device, enter the 
			 configure terminal command. 
		   
		  
 
			 device# configure terminal
 
		    
		 -  
		  Enter the 
			 router bgp command to enable BGP routing. 
		   
		  
 
			 device(config)# router bgp
 
		    
		 -  
		  Enter the 
			 local-as command to configure the AS number. 
		   
		  
 
			 device(config-bgp)# local-as 2
 
		    
		 -  
		  Configure a PE BGP neighbor using the 
			 neighbor remote-as command. 
		   
		  
 
			 device(config-bgp)# neighbor 10.33.33.3 remote-as 1
 
		    
		 
 
	  
		The following example enables BGP on a CE and assigns a PE as a BGP neighbor. 
		
 
		
device# configure terminal
device(config)# router bgp 
device(config-bgp)# local-as 2
device(config-bgp)# neighbor 10.33.33.3 remote-as 1
